18
A WALK IN THE CLOUDS Mark Rodseth @POSSIBLE A member of the Azure Circle @mark_rodseth

The Cloud and Microsoft Windows Azure - A Walk through the clouds

Embed Size (px)

DESCRIPTION

A high level overview of 'The Cloud', Microsoft Windows Azure and experiences building a cloud platform

Citation preview

Page 1: The Cloud and Microsoft Windows Azure - A Walk through the clouds

A WALK IN THE CLOUDS

Mark Rodseth@POSSIBLE

A member of the Azure Circle

@mark_rodseth

Page 2: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Been around since the birth of the internet

• Concepts like mainframes, thin clients are the heart of the cloud – scalable resources over the internet

• The pioneers were Amazon with AWS in 2006

• Followed by Microsoft (Azure), Google, Rackspace

• AppHarbour , etc….

CLOUD FORMATION

@mark_rodseth

Page 3: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Amazon.com - underutilisation of infrastructure

• Built services which allowed a finer grain control of resources

• Architectural principles: ‘Loose Coupling’, ‘Late Binding’, ‘Lazy Loading’

• Continuous Deployment: 11 seconds, 1079 in an hour

• Failure is not an exception

21ST CENTURY ARCHITECTURE

@mark_rodseth

Page 4: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• A term that is misused and misunderstood

• A provisioning perspective

– Traditional Virtualised Hosting

– Private Cloud

– Public Cloud

CLOUD FORMATIONS

@mark_rodseth

Page 5: The Cloud and Microsoft Windows Azure - A Walk through the clouds

TRADITIONAL VIRTUALISED HOSTING

@mark_rodseth

Page 6: The Cloud and Microsoft Windows Azure - A Walk through the clouds

THE PRIVATE CLOUD

@mark_rodseth

Page 7: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• What makes it Public?

THE PUBLIC CLOUD

• Scale

• Usage Billing

• Access over the internet

• Off Premise infrastructure

@mark_rodseth

Page 8: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Pooled Resources

• Self-Service Access

• Elasticity

• Metered Use of Resources

• Put simply, cloud computing allows self-service access to an elastic pool of IT resources

WHEN IS A CLOUD A CLOUD

@mark_rodseth

Page 9: The Cloud and Microsoft Windows Azure - A Walk through the clouds

MICROSOFT WINDOWS AZURE

@mark_rodseth

Page 10: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• VMs and Virtual Networking

• Windows or Linux

• MS Azure Templates / VM Library

• RavenDb / Solr / Elastic Search

• Hybrid / On Premise

• Setup EPiServer (demo later)

INFRASTRUCTURE AS A SERVICE

@mark_rodseth

Page 11: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Web and Worker Roles

• Enterprise : Service Bus, ACS, AD

• Media Services : store, stream, transcode, monetise

• Mobile Services : push, data, auth

• Big Data : HD Insight

• EPiServer CMS Cloud?

PLATFORM AS A SERVICE

@mark_rodseth

Page 12: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Salesforce Pioneers

• Behind the Cloud by Mark Benioff

• Challenges selling multi tenant solutions

SOFTWARE AS A SERVICE

@mark_rodseth

Page 13: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• http://www.project1709.com

• Black Tuesday – Even in the cloud, dispose of your connections

• Rouge Wednesday – Cloud providers struggling with shared infrastructure

• Conceptually it is different- State, Consistency Models, ACS, NoSql, Debugging

• REST is best, Single Page Applications are the future

• The rise of DevOps

LESSONS LEARNED BUILDING A CLOUD PLATFORM

@mark_rodseth

Page 14: The Cloud and Microsoft Windows Azure - A Walk through the clouds

THE RISE OF DEV OPS

@mark_rodseth

Page 15: The Cloud and Microsoft Windows Azure - A Walk through the clouds

DEV-OPS-MIKE

@mark_rodseth

Page 16: The Cloud and Microsoft Windows Azure - A Walk through the clouds

EPISERVER IN THE CLOUD

• Licensing - Fixed IP with Vnet

• VPP File share on backend SQL

• On Premise edit server with Hybrid network

@mark_rodseth

Page 17: The Cloud and Microsoft Windows Azure - A Walk through the clouds

• Dave Chapel - http://www.davidchappell.com/writing/white_papers.php

• VM Depot - http://vmdepot.msopentech.com/List/Index

• App Harbour - https://appharbor.com/

• Windows Azure - http://www.windowsazure.com/en-us/

• Werner Wogels - http://skillsmatter.com/podcast/design-architecture/21st-century-application-architectures

• The Singularity – on Amazon Kindle Store - http://amzn.to/12J4yzC

USEFUL LINKS

@mark_rodseth

Page 18: The Cloud and Microsoft Windows Azure - A Walk through the clouds

Questions?

THANKS FOR YOUR TIME

@mark_rodseth